Calculate volume by multiplying area (square feet) by depth (feet) and dividing by 27 to get cubic yards. For tons, multiply cubic yards by the material's typical density (varies by gravel, sand, dirt, stone); a common rule of thumb is about 1.2 to 1.6 tons per cubic yard. Always round up and remember our minimum order is 3 tons, so small jobs may need extra material or a smaller project design.
A typical single-car driveway about 10 ft by 20 ft at 3 inches deep equals roughly 1.85 cubic yards (10 x 20 x 0.25 / 27). Using a rough density of 1.3 tons per cubic yard, that equals about 2.4 tons, so you would need at least the 3-ton minimum from Hello Gravel. For heavier use or a thicker base increase the depth and recalculate.

Avoid the wettest months and peak hurricane season when possible; late fall through spring usually offers the most consistent weather for exterior work in Elkton. Summer brings heavy rains that can delay deliveries and make spreading or compaction harder, and spring/summer are peak demand times so lead times can be longer. Schedule several weeks ahead for busy seasons to secure materials and delivery dates.
Yes, always check city and county regulations plus any HOA rules before selecting materials or St. Arting work; some areas restrict visible surface materials, require permits for new driveways, or have stormwater and erosion-control standards. If your project affects drainage or changes impervious surface area, contact Elkton or Clay County building and zoning offices for guidance. We recommend confirming rules early to avoid rework.

Choose a contractor for larger or technical jobs that need grading, compaction, permits, or heavy equipment; DIY is often fine for small paths, garden beds, or simple top-ups. Consider your comfort with site prep, compaction, and local rules; Hello Gravel makes material ordering and delivery easy regardless of whether you or a contractor does the installation. Contractors may also source bulk quantities more efficiently for big projects.
